Output 308157e5fc7e7017a1bd14904601c5f6beca4995a1dc125e153dad3d63ed15f9:0

value
270338711
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ecccec61bf00343d82c6f9c8e5ee17faee1afef1 OP_EQUALVERIFY OP_CHECKSIG
address
1Nb5xbddpexmicDHqvRrBSutAKwYw9NYVZ
transaction
308157e5fc7e7017a1bd14904601c5f6beca4995a1dc125e153dad3d63ed15f9
confirmations
423193
spent
true

252 Sat Ranges